繁体   English   中英

JSF PrimeFaces 3.5 FileUpload本地路径

[英]JSF PrimeFaces 3.5 FileUpload local path

我正在使用PrimeFaces 3.5,并正在使用p:fileUpload处理上传的PDF文件。 我想在我的应用程序中提供一个链接,以在最终用户刚刚选择上传到服务器的本地计算机上启动PDF文件。

我知道服务器不应该关心最终用户上传到服务器的文件的本地路径。 但是,最终用户希望通过上传屏幕本身上的链接来验证他们是否上传了正确的文件。 较慢的方法是链接到服务器上现在上传的副本。 我宁愿从他们自己的计算机上启动他们的本地原始文件,以避免下载他们刚刚等待上传的潜在大文件。 但这意味着JavaScript对象或服务器必须知道每个上传文件的完整本地路径。 我仍然对JSF还是陌生的,并且能够在旧系统(带有签名小程序的Java swing)中毫无问题地做到这一点。

如果强制链接到服务器副本,它可能会在新系统中表现为性能下降。 感谢您的任何建议。

仅当浏览器支持新的HTML5 File API时,才可以在JavaScript中使用。 如您所知,唯一的选择是使用Applet或JWS。

JSF无关紧要,因为在此问题的上下文中,它仅仅是一个HTML代码生成器。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M